Is Korean Age Banned?

Published in Korean Age System 1 min read

Yes, the "Korean age" system is effectively banned in South Korea.

A law passed in December took effect on Wednesday, June 28, 2023, that scrapped the traditional "Korean" method of counting age. Under this system, babies were considered one year old at birth, and everyone added a year to their age every January 1st, regardless of their actual birthdate. This is no longer the legal standard.
